Is this the cheapest bee hoon soto in SG? We think so! We went to IKEA on Monday and this dish is one of the breakfast options there. We heard that the portion is not big but we think the ingredients are more than enough. Shredded chicken, chilli, fried galic, bean sprout, bee hoon. Suggest to mix chilli with noodle early on as they are very generous with chilli. πΆπ€€
